Rakhi is a festival of love and affection in which the sister ties the sacred thread on the wrist of her brother. On this day the brothers give their sisters Rakhi gifts in return, showing their affection and care. This is an age old tradition which is celebrated with full zeal throughout the world. On this fortunate day the brothers take pledge to protect their sisters under any circumstances.
We give gifts to our brothers and sisters throughout the year but giving gifts on this special occasion has its special significance. You will see the markets flooded with different types of beautiful Rakhis known as crystal, Diamond, Elaichi, Kalash, Kalawa, Lumba and Morpankhi. They adorn the wrists of the brothers on this special day which is also known as Raksha Bandhan.

Kalawa is a term used for thread which is tied on the wrist after any religious ceremony in the ancient hindu culture has taken place so inspired by this, we have also developed a Kalawa rakhi.
